Overture Yorktown offers a competitive pricing structure for its studio apartments, set at $4,800 per month. This cost is slightly higher than the average for DuPage County, where monthly studio rents typically hover around $4,580. When comparing to the broader state of Illinois, the pricing becomes even more pronounced, as the average monthly cost for similar accommodations is approximately $4,028. While Overture Yorktown may be positioned at a premium price point within these benchmarks, it likely reflects the quality of amenities and services that accompany its offerings, appealing to those seeking an enhanced living experience in a vibrant community.
| Floor plans | Overture Yorktown | DuPage County | Illinois |
|---|---|---|---|
| Studio | $4,800 | $4,580 | $4,028 |
Overture Yorktown in Lombard, IL is a vibrant assisted living community that offers comfortable and spacious 2-bedroom apartments for its residents. The community provides a wide range of amenities to enhance the quality of life for its residents.
Residents can enjoy the convenience of having a beauty salon on-site, where they can get pampered and feel their best. They can also unwind and watch their favorite shows with cable or satellite TV in the comfort of their own apartment.
Transportation needs are taken care of with community operated transportation and transportation arrangement services for both non-medical purposes and doctor's appointments. This ensures that residents have easy access to important places and events.
For those who love technology, there is a computer center with Wi-Fi/high-speed internet available. This allows residents to stay connected with friends and family and indulge in various online activities.
The dining experience at Overture Yorktown is exceptional with restaurant-style dining offered in a beautifully appointed dining room. Special dietary restrictions are accommodated to ensure that each resident's individual dietary needs are met.
The community has numerous spaces for relaxation and socialization, including outdoor spaces where residents can enjoy fresh air and natural surroundings. There is also a small library for book lovers to indulge in their favorite reading materials.
Fitness enthusiasts can take advantage of the fitness room, which offers various exercise equipment and programs designed specifically for seniors. Additionally, there is a wellness center that focuses on promoting mental wellness through engaging activities.
Residents can also participate in a variety of activities planned by the dedicated staff members. These include concierge services, planned day trips, fitness programs, resident-run activities, and scheduled daily activities. This ensures that there is always something exciting happening for residents to enjoy.
Furthermore, Overture Yorktown boasts close proximity to essential amenities such as cafes, parks, pharmacies, physicians' offices, restaurants, transportation options, places of worship, theaters, and hospitals. This makes it convenient for residents to access these important facilities as needed.
Overall, Overture Yorktown offers a warm and inviting assisted living community where residents can live comfortably and enjoy an enriching lifestyle that caters to their individual preferences and needs.
